Benjamin Joseph Reed was born in Indianapolis, Indiana in 1979, the first son of Steven L. and Patricia J. Reed. He made his professional début in December of 2010, when he unveiled Diary of a Sad Man, a collection of short stories and numerous poems, most of which are written in the form of enclosed tercets. Due to the elegance of his prose, the style in which he writes, and his seemingly natural ability to rhyme without compromising the quality of his poetry, Reed has earned the nickname “The Tyrant of Tercets.”
